There are several phenolic compounds in rice grains providing benefits for human health. The concentration of phenolic compounds in rice is strongly affected by the polishing steps during rice production. A new sensitive ultraperformance liquid chromatography-ultraviolet-visible spectroscopy method with a photodiode array detection protocol has been developed and validated for the quantitation of phenolic compounds in rice grains. Several working variables and two different columns were evaluated. Finally, a less than 3 min analysis time was developed to achieve enough resolution for the simultaneous determination of the 20 most common phenolic compounds in rice. The analytical properties for the separation method produced an adequate sensitivity for all phenolic compounds in the regular range for phenolics in rice, 0.5-100 mg L-1 ( R2 > 0.997), with high precisions for both repeatability and intermediate precisions (coefficients of variation less than 0.4 and 2.5% for the retention time and area of the peaks, respectively).

OBJECTIVE: Reports have suggested that human T-cell lymphotropic virus type 1 (HTLV-1) may influence immunological response and therefore the clinical course of tuberculosis (TB) in co-infected individuals. We wished to determine the prevalence of HTLV-1 infection among hospitalized patients in Salvador, Brazil, a region endemic for both HTLV-1 infection and latent TB infection. DESIGN: A cross-sectional study was conducted at a pulmonary disease hospital between 1 September 2006 and 31 August 2007. Study participants were interviewed and tested for HTLV-1 infection and current or past episode of TB. RESULTS: Of 607 participants recruited into the study, 360 (59.3%) had a current or past history of TB and 50 (8.2%) had HTLV-1 infection; 39 (6.4%) had both. After controlling for confounding variables, we found that the odds of patients with a positive HTLV-1 test having TB were 2.6 times the odds in those who tested negative for HTLV-1 infection (95%CI 1.2-5.4). CONCLUSION: In a region endemic for both TB and HTLV-1 infection, HTLV-1 infection increases the risk of Mycobacterium tuberculosis infection. Such a risk may influence TB transmission and the epidemiology of the disease in this community.
